Output 43bcc779a2a469863d23c252dc0200846223c970ce8f725df76179178dcacbc8:4

value
1882867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955ec22c29db5ca4938c86606e082676a4836870 OP_EQUAL
address
3FJp84XHgVfoDhDUVJeLtFTudJXi4gFzeE
transaction
43bcc779a2a469863d23c252dc0200846223c970ce8f725df76179178dcacbc8
spent
true